• Уважаемые гости и новички, приветствуем Вас на нашем форуме
    Здесь вы можете найти ответы практически на все свои вопросы о серии игр «Готика» (в том числе различных модах на нее), «Ведьмак», «Ризен», «Древние свитки», «Эра дракона» и о многих других играх. Можете также узнать свежие новости о разработке новых проектов, восхититься творчеством наших форумчан, либо самим показать, что вы умеете. Ну и наконец, можете обсудить общие увлечения или просто весело пообщаться с посетителями «Таверны».

    Чтобы получить возможность писать на форуме, оставьте сообщение в этой теме.
    Удачи!

Помощь по спейсеру

Kirey

Участник форума
Регистрация
28 Май 2007
Сообщения
106
Благодарности
4
Баллы
165
  • Первое сообщение
  • #1
У меня вопрос ко второй части с аддоном. Там для неёё есть такая прога - спейсер2. Как я понял. это чё то типа моо маппера для ГТА Вайс Сити. Пробую загрузить зен-файлы, там локации. Обещали что можно бужет просмотреть, музыку послушать. А у мя только чёрный экран и 100 ФПС показывает и грузится мгновенно. Что делать, умные, помогите!

Unsubdued

Здравствуйте, когда-то у меня глючил Spacer2. Тогда я воспользовался советом из этой темы и создал батник с содержимым:
Код:
@echo off
start / Spacer2.exe -zMaxFramerate:60
вроде как-то так.

Вчера опять начались зависания при текстурировании. В том месте, где конец локации. Вспомнив, что при перечитывании форума, натыкался на сообщение, что Spacer может глючить из-за многоядерности процессора, посадил его, через диспетчер задач, на одно ядро. Зависания прекратились. Но не лазить же каждый раз в диспетчер. Поэтому немного изменил батник. Теперь он выглядит так:

Код:
@echo off
start /affinity 1 Spacer2.exe -zMaxFramerate:60

Spacer запускается через него на одном ядре.

Может кому-нибудь поможет)))))

Дополнено:
У многих возникает проблема с НЕ падение FPS, а с его ростом, в результате чего возникают жуткие тормоза в программе.
Вот мой код для запуска Спейсера(проверено, протестено, работает):
Код:
PsExec -a 0 "F:\games\Gothic II\System\Spacer2.exe"
весь архив распаковал в папку C:\Windows\System32\
Мах FPS поднимается до 500, тормоза, где даже с -zmaxframerate 50 были... они пропали...
Если кому интересно, вот небольшая статейка по использованию PsExec
Сама программа в комплекте PsTools
Теперь описание и прога здесь.
Такой своевременный вопросец *nice meeting*
В Spacer можно изменить дальность прорисовки?
Ctrl + F1 -> ZSET LEVELFARCLIPZSCALER <number> (1 as default)
 
Последнее редактирование модератором:

hell9999

Участник форума
Регистрация
12 Апр 2008
Сообщения
2.048
Благодарности
1.163
Баллы
340
Вот уже скоро месяц как мучает этот глюк:
Вообще, текстурить воду материалом водопада и потом удивляться, почему там герой не плавает, - это сильно!
Скорее всего, виной тому параметр noColldet, который стоит в true. У обычной воды он в falce.
 

Лебедев

Участник форума
Регистрация
3 Сен 2005
Сообщения
595
Благодарности
77
Баллы
225
Вообще, текстурить воду материалом водопада и потом удивляться, почему там герой не плавает, - это сильно!
Скорее всего, виной тому параметр noColldet, который стоит в true. У обычной воды он в falce.

1. Не описано, что если красное выделение в spacer не снять и сохранить mesh - вода будет как камень.
2. Как реализовать движение воды? С течением материалов 3 и они все waterfall - водопад.
3. Вода описано 2 плоскости имеет т.е. это квадрат и нет информации, что в готике 2 плоскости это сверху и снизу вода т.е. не квадрат. (не было сказано, плоскость если смотреть по прямой и с тыльной части)

Кто такие вещи будет описывать?
 
Последнее редактирование:

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525
Кто такие вещи будет описывать?
У меня к тебе предложение. Выясни все тонкости методом тыка и опиши их в подробном туторе. Те моддеры, которые пойдут по твоим стопам, скажут тебе спасибо. :)
 

Лебедев

Участник форума
Регистрация
3 Сен 2005
Сообщения
595
Благодарности
77
Баллы
225
ulcv7.jpg


Вот оригинальные настройки воды (пираний) в речке у меня сбойной, их повторяю и вода каменная и на дне ГГ оказывается. Если обычную воду которая стоит, не водопада добавляю - вода работает. Как реализовать течение и движение воды?

(Даже в оригинальной готике 2, речка - что у меня каменной становится - так и есть = каменная) - т.е. баг Пираний.

У меня к тебе предложение. Выясни все тонкости методом тыка и опиши их в подробном туторе. Те моддеры, которые пойдут по твоим стопам, скажут тебе спасибо. :)

Это задача администрации систематизировать и выдавать в виде инструкции, все найденные места ошибок, обнаруженные баги, их последовательность и т.д..

Достаточно было соединить данные с этих страниц (для создания материала) с нужными параметрами и настройками:

1. http://www.gothic-library.com/index/urok_15_filtry_spacer/0-121
2. http://www.gothic-library.com/index/sozdanie_materiala_dlja_reki/0-184
3. http://www.gothic-library.com/index/voda_nastrojka_i_modelirovanie/0-355

А т.к. это только краешек айсберга, что никто не описал и не сделал - полную версию мода с такими знаниями (которые сейчас есть в уроках мододелов) и с тем числом людей - смысла нету писать (т.к. до 120 лет на него нужно потратить)

МЕГАВОЛЬТТему почистил, посты поправил. Еще одно перехождение на личности, от кого-либо, тот будет наказан!
 

Вложения

  • MatLib.zip
    618,6 KB · Просмотры: 81
Последнее редактирование модератором:

Lorddemonik

★★★★★
Редактор раздела
Регистрация
17 Дек 2011
Сообщения
1.111
Благодарности
580
Баллы
350
Здравствуйте. назрела вот такая проблема: Когда вставляю решетку в игру(возле прохода в Миненталь) Она отказывается уходить в текстуры при активации триггера, однако, если ставлю cdDyn = False Решетка уходит в текстуры, но при этом она проницаема персонажами. Исправить проблему?(Делал по типу решетки в пещере виноделов, там cdDyn = TRUE, и решетка спокойно в текстуры уходит)
 

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525
Да, нужно делать именно так. Но в зоне перемещения мувера не должно быть других объектов с включенным контролем коллизий. Если они присутствуют, то мувер не будет перемещаться вовсе или будет перемещаться частично. Причём в Спейсере такие объекты не мешают нормальной работе мувера, проблема проявляется только в игре. Выдели мувер и смотри, какие объекты находятся внутри его bBoxа или рядом с ним.
 

Lorddemonik

★★★★★
Редактор раздела
Регистрация
17 Дек 2011
Сообщения
1.111
Благодарности
580
Баллы
350
А я не могу каким-либо способом уменьшить bBOX самого мувера?

А общим вопросам: Значит мне надо или делать все проницаемым рядом с решеткой, или делать объекты (все также которые рядом с ним) через 3Д-МАХ частью карты?
 
Последнее редактирование:

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525

Lorddemonik

★★★★★
Редактор раздела
Регистрация
17 Дек 2011
Сообщения
1.111
Благодарности
580
Баллы
350
Здравствуйте. Как заставить мувер через Х время вернутся обратно в исходную позицию?
 

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525
Попробуй в свойствах мувера в строке moverBehavior прописать 2STATE_OPEN_TIME, а в строке stayOpenTimeSec выставить время.
 

Дикарь

★★★★★★★
Модератор
Регистрация
17 Апр 2007
Сообщения
7.280
Благодарности
9.042
Баллы
1.415
Что-то у меня эта лютая программулина совсем сломалась: при запуске все панельки открываются, а главного окна нет. :oops:
 

MEG@VOLT

★★★★★★★★★
ТехАдмин
Регистрация
24 Мар 2006
Сообщения
9.851
Благодарности
6.728
Баллы
1.625
Что-то у меня эта лютая программулина совсем сломалась: при запуске все панельки открываются, а главного окна нет. :oops:
Как писал @neromont
4. Пропало главное окно Spacer.
Причина: Нет информации.

Решение: Запустите редактор реестра и удалите все параметры ветки HKEY_CURRENT_USER\Software\Piranha Bytes\Spacer\Settings.
 

DenZanuda


Архивариус
Регистрация
4 Ноя 2011
Сообщения
941
Благодарности
476
Баллы
245
Странная бодяга происходит...

ГГ должен дернуть за рычаг, который активирует мувер.
Движение мувера сопровождается работой камеры, которая этот самый мувер в движении и показывает.

Вроде как стандартная ситуация.
Свитч через триггер-лист подает команду муверу и камере. Мувер движется, камера его показывает.
Но когда работа камеры завершена, и она должна вернуться в игровое положение (за спину ГГ), тут-то и происходит странное.

Камера внезапно оказывается в кромешной тьме, вдалеке от всей локации, где-то в глубине зена (забыл уточнить: г1, локация Кладбище орков) и затем неспешно начинает плыть в сторону гг, проплывая на высоте птичьего полета над всей локацией и только потом пристраивается за спину ГГ.
Движение аналогичное тому, которое происходит в марвине, если через f6 отлететь на некоторое растояние от тушки ГГ, а затем нажать f4.

Интересный момент: во время тестов, прежде чем нажать свитч, я сохраняюсь.
Затем нажимаю свитч и происходит описанное выше.
Но, если тут же, не выходя из игры повторно загрузить сохранение и нажать на свитч, то камера завершает свою работу корректно.

И где тут собака порылась?

ЗЫ: Аналогичные связки (мувер+камера) ранее делал в основной ворлд-локации, и с таким косяком не сталкивался.
 

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525
Камера внезапно оказывается в кромешной тьме, вдалеке от всей локации, где-то в глубине зена
Подобное происходит в храме Спящего, когда камера показывает телепортацию Ксардаса. Не всегда, но в некоторых случаях. Есть подозрение, что причиной является теснота пространства в данном месте, камера просто не может с первого раза занять правильную (оптимальную) позицию. :confused:
 

DenZanuda


Архивариус
Регистрация
4 Ноя 2011
Сообщения
941
Благодарности
476
Баллы
245
Подобное происходит в храме Спящего, когда камера показывает телепортацию Ксардаса. Не всегда, но в некоторых случаях. Есть подозрение, что причиной является теснота пространства в данном месте, камера просто не может с первого раза занять правильную (оптимальную) позицию. :confused:

Вполне возможно.
Но не могу понять, почему такого не случается при повторной загрузке того же сейва.
 

ElderGamer


Модостроитель
Регистрация
16 Апр 2008
Сообщения
4.407
Благодарности
3.232
Баллы
525
почему такого не случается при повторной загрузке
Точка положения камеры после загрузки сохранения может отличаться от точки положения камеры в процессе игры. Можно попробовать перед взаимодействием с рычагом в процессе игры открыть-закрыть инвентарь. Положение камеры изменится.
 

Лебедев

Участник форума
Регистрация
3 Сен 2005
Сообщения
595
Благодарности
77
Баллы
225
Доброй ночи. Вопрос из-за куска локации за забором в Хоринисе:

BSFIRE_OC.MDS - MOBNAME_FORGE
BSSHARP_OC.MDS - MOBNAME_GRINDSTONE
BSANVIL_OC.MDS - MOBNAME_ANVIL
STOVE_NW_CITY_01.ASC - MOBNAME_STOVE
BSCOOL_OC.MDS - MOBNAME_BUCKET

Перечисленные предметы не имеют в Spacer своих Mob. Как их тогда прописывать?
 

Myxomop

Почетный форумчанин
Регистрация
28 Май 2005
Сообщения
3.239
Благодарности
2.581
Баллы
455
Перечисленные предметы не имеют в Spacer своих Mob. Как их тогда прописывать?
Добрый вечер. Свойства любого вышеперечисленного объекта можно посмотреть через тот же Spacer в стандартной локации из игры, например NewWorld.zen и сделать по аналогии.
 

Лебедев

Участник форума
Регистрация
3 Сен 2005
Сообщения
595
Благодарности
77
Баллы
225
Добрый вечер. Свойства любого вышеперечисленного объекта можно посмотреть через тот же Spacer в стандартной локации из игры, например NewWorld.zen и сделать по аналогии.

Удалить поставленное Георгия и скопировать существующую из другого мира и снова размещать на локации (точность установки как у Георгия может быть не выше 70%). Отличный вариант. Спасибо.

Если через Spacer править, он добавляет Mob и название поменять (20 предметов * 5 минут) т.к. скорость полёта в Spacer не выше 20 можно ставить (чтобы Spacer не завис). Если Вами указанный способ (20 предметов * 20 минут) т.к. при скорости 5-10 придётся предметы снова выставлять.
 
Последнее редактирование:
Сверху Снизу